I'm creating canvas app and want to work with iPad.
Something strange but I have label showing connection status says:
Label1.text=If(Connection.Connected, "Network Connected", "Disconnected")
Also icons I have with same formula:
Image=If(Connection.Connected, Icon1Pic, Icon2Pic)
Both of them does not work fine when I was trying to run this app with iPad.
When Online, it shows label with text, "Network Connected" but when I cut off Wifi (Airplane mode), just blank text as well as no icon image, gone.
I'm struggling why text for False status doesn't show appropriately....

Hi @Sam44 ,
Based on the issue that you mentioned, I have made a test on my side (iOS Mobile device, PowerApps Mobile App version: 3.19092.16, iOS version: 13.0), and don't have the issue that you mentioned.
Please check if the version of PowerApps Mobile App has been upgrade to the latest version, if not, please consider upgrade it to the latest version, then try it again, check if the issue is solved.
Also please make sure the version of your Mobile device is the latest version. In addition, please consider uninstall the PowerApps Mobile App from your iPad, then re-install it again, try your app again, check if the issue is fixed.

Thanks for your help and I deleted iOS PowerApps app once and re-install it. It works now.
